FM discusses regional developments with AIPAC delegation

Foreign Minister Constantinos Kombos and his ministry's permanent secretary Kyriakos Kouros had a meeting in Nicosia with a delegation from the American Israel Public Affairs Committee (AIPAC), during which key regional developments and the strong prospects of the Cyprus-US bilateral partnership were discussed.

According to a post on the Ministry's “X” account, Kombos and Kouros had today “a wide-ranging discussion” with the AIPAC delegation, “on key regional developments and the strong prospects of the Cyprus-US bilateral partnership”. The meeting took place at the Foreign Ministry, in Nicosia.

The President of the Republic, Nikos Christodoulides, was to attend a working lunch with the delegation earlier in the day.

The delegation was in Athens on Tuesday where they met with Greece’s Prime Minister, Kyriakos Mitsotakis.
